Joe Costello

Question:

713 Deputy Joe Costello asked the Minister for Social and Family Affairs the amount of rent supplement paid to the private rental sector for housing in Dublin in each of the past five years; the number of tenants who have benefitted in each of the past five years;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[48444/09]

View answer

Written answers

Rent Supplement is administered on behalf of the Department of Social and Family Affairs by the Health Service Executive as part of the Supplementary Welfare Allowance (SWA) scheme.

A breakdown of Rent Supplement expenditure for individual counties is not available. However, the attached tabular statement shows the number of recipients of Rent Supplement in Dublin for the past five years.

Number of Recipients of Rent Supplement in Dublin (City and County) For End of Year 2005 to 2009 inclusive

Year

No. Recipients

2005

22,473

2006

21,572

2007

20,498

2008

24,119

2009

31,261
